Output d1c520c57d82771abf0cdfd7eff8e5ab8600bc3bfae65238adbdd7a87e2531e8:62

value
1640099
script pubkey
OP_0 OP_PUSHBYTES_20 150e3dd92be7d82e6d9261a1beb8c2361045f8d6
address
bc1qz58rmkftulvzumvjvxsmawxzxcgyt7xk7acxht
transaction
d1c520c57d82771abf0cdfd7eff8e5ab8600bc3bfae65238adbdd7a87e2531e8
confirmations
142937
spent
true